Description

Pre-Requisite(s): Permission
Ability to walk, trot, and canter securely with and without stirrups and jump up to 18" capably is a pre-requisite. Continuing with the principles of the American System of Forward Riding students will increase knowledge of lengthening/ shortening of stride, begin basic lateral work, simple changes of lead, and improve jumping skills over fences 18" - 2'3" in height on a variety of horses. Course may be repeated for six hours maximum credit.
